$50M Battery500 consortium targeting battery pack with specific energy of 500 Wh/kg

Green Car Congress

The team in this 5-year project hopes to reach these goals by focusing on lithium-metal batteries, which use lithium instead of graphite for the battery’s anode. While studying these materials, the consortium will work to prevent unwanted side reactions in the whole battery that weaken a battery’s performance.
